d라이브러리









 

“겁도 없이 체스 세계에 들어왔군.”
할아버지의 이야기를 들으며 성 밖으로 걸어 나온 체리와 스론 앞에 위풍당당한 체스 여왕이 나타났어요. 여왕은 체리와 스론에게 이렇게 말했지요.
“내가 내는 문제를 풀면 체스 세계 밖으로 무사히 내보내 주지.” 

 

여러 명의 ‘퀸’을 배치하라!


여왕이 낸 첫 번째 문제는 가로 8줄, 세로 8줄인 체스판에 8명의 ‘퀸’이 서로를 공격하지 않도록 배치하라는 것이었어요. 일명 ‘여덟 퀸 퍼즐’이었지요. 
퀸은 가로, 세로, 대각선 어느 방향으로든 자유롭게 움직일 수 있는 기물이에요. 한 칸에 퀸 1개가 놓여있다면, 다음 차례에는 가로, 세로, 대각선 어느 방향에서도 먼저 둔 퀸으로부터 공격당하지 않는 위치에 퀸을 둬야 하지요. 
여왕은 먼저 a5에 퀸을 두고, 체리와 스론에게 남은 퀸 7개를 알맞은 자리에 두라고 말했어요. 체리와 스론은 먼저 여왕이 둔 퀸이 공격할 수 있는 경로를 하늘색으로 색칠했어요. 하늘색으로 칠해진 곳을 피해서 다음 퀸을 두면 되기 때문이지요. 
체리는 두 번째 퀸을 f8에 두고 다시 퀸이 움직일 수 있는 경로를 보라색으로 색칠했어요. 가로줄과 세로줄에 퀸이 하나씩만 놓여야 한다는 사실을 깨달은 스론은 d7에 세 번째 퀸을 두고 퀸의 경로를 노란색으로 색칠했지요. 
체리와 스론은 나머지 5개의 퀸을 어디에 두었을까요? 나머지 퀸의 이동 경로도 색칠하면서퀸을 어디에 두면 좋을지 생각해 보세요.

 


기사가 체스판을 여행하려면?


여왕은 곧바로 ‘기사의 여행(Knight’s tour)’이라는 두 번째 문제를 냈어요. 나이트(기사)가 주어진 모든 칸을 한 번씩만 지나가는 방법을 찾는 문제였지요. 
여왕이 가져온 체스판은 가로 3줄, 세로 3줄로 이뤄져 있었어요. 여왕은 나이트가 가운데를 제외한 모든 칸을 한 번씩 방문하도록 화살표를 그려보라고 했지요. 나이트는 앞뒤 좌우 중 한 방향으로 한 칸 움직이고, 그 방향의 대각선 왼쪽 또는 오른쪽으로 한 칸을 더 움직이는 기물이에요. 

 

체리와 스론은 먼저 나이트를 위로 한 칸, 오른쪽 위 대각선으로 한 칸을 움직여 b3의 자리에 두었어요. 그런 다음에는 아래로 한 칸, 오른쪽 아래 대각선으로 한 칸을 움직여 c1의 자리에 두었지요. 헷갈리지 않도록 한 번 방문한 칸에는 ‘OK’ 표시를 했어요. c1에 도착한 나이트는 다음에 어디로 이동할 수 있을까요? 체리와 스론이 나머지 기사의 여행을 어떻게 완성했을지, 나이트의 다음 움직임을 화살표로 표시해보세요. 가운데 칸을 제외하고 모든 칸에 한 번씩 OK 표시를 적을 수 있어야 해요. 이미 OK가 있는 칸을 지나갈 순 있지만 최종 도착지가 될 순 없어요. 


이 기사의 내용이 궁금하신가요?

기사 전문을 보시려면500(500원)이 필요합니다.

2022년 11호 어린이수학동아 정보

    🎓️ 진로 추천

    • 수학
    • 컴퓨터공학
    • 기타유럽어문·기타유럽학
    이 기사를 읽은 분이 본
    다른 인기기사는?